Whether you’re looking to sell or lease your commercial property, standing out from everything else in the market is important for getting noticed and finding the right buyer or tenant.

First impressions count when it comes to that initial inspection. Read below for some simple and quick tips to getting the deal done and maximising your potential return on investment.

  • Switch on the electricity – nothing is worse than walking into a dark and unwelcoming space when you are looking for a new office space. Make sure your first impression counts and give your space the best start by having power connected and all light fittings in working order so the space is light, bright and welcoming.

 

  • Keep the suite neat, tidy & presentable at all times – make sure any unwanted items, mail, flyers and rubbish are removed and all items on display are purposeful and presentable. If you respect the space, any prospective tenants or buyers will pick up on those vibes and more likely to sign on the dotted line.

 

  • Furnish your suite – a furnished space gives the potential new tenant or owner the opportunity to visualise themselves in the office. If you are using your own furniture, make sure that it is well presented and matches the space. If it is damaged or broken, remove it.
